Как работает кэширование данных
Кеширование сведений является собой методику хранения копий данных в быстродоступном хранилище. Система создает дубликаты часто запрашиваемых файлов и размещает их ближе к юзеру. Процесс запускается с первого запроса к ресурсу, когда сведения скачиваются из первичного источника и одновременно сохраняются в выделенном буфере.
При следующем запросе система контролирует наличие необходимой данных в кэше. Если копия выявлена и релевантна, загрузка выполняется из временного хранилища. Такой подход сокращает время реакции, поскольку данные выгружаются из памяти устройства вавада вместо дистанционного хранилища.
Принцип работы построен на концепции локальности. Система изучает шаблоны обращений и устанавливает наиболее популярные элементы. Изображения, сценарии, таблицы стилей попадают в кэш самостоятельно после первичного открытия страницы.
Система использует разные слои хранения. Процессор применяет внутреннюю память для команд. Операционная система использует оперативную память для программных информации. Веб-приложения сохраняют данные на диске пользователя через вавада казино механизмы браузера, гарантируя быстрый доступ к ресурсам.
Что такое кэш понятными словами
Кэш является собой переходное хранилище для временных копий информации. Технология обеспечивает системе сохранять сведения, которая может понадобиться повторно. Вместо повторной загрузки файлов устройство задействует сохраненные версии из локального хранилища.
Принцип работы напоминает блокнот с пометками. Человек записывает важные данные, чтобы не искать их заново в справочнике. Компьютер работает аналогично, записывая элементы веб-страниц, картинки, видеофайлы в выделенной области памяти. При следующем запросе система применяет эти копии вместо исходного сервера.
Временное хранилище располагается на различных уровнях архитектуры. Процессор содержит индивидуальный кэш для ускорения вычислений. Жесткий диск хранит данные браузера и программ. Оперативная память сохраняет работающие процессы для мгновенного доступа.
Емкость кэша лимитирован физическими мощностями устройства. Система автоматически контролирует содержанием, стирая старые файлы и очищая место для актуальных. Клиент может влиять на казино вавада настройки хранилища, меняя опции браузера или стирая сохраненные файлы вручную.
Зачем системам сохранять временные копии сведений
Главная задача сохранения временных дубликатов заключается в снижении времени доступа к данным. Системы исключают очередных запросов к отдаленным серверам, используя местные дубликаты файлов. Темп извлечения сведений из памяти устройства превышает темп загрузки через сеть в десятки раз.
Сокращение сетевого трафика становится важным преимуществом системы. Пользователи с ограниченным интернет-пакетом тратят меньше мегабайт при посещении знакомых сайтов. Браузер загружает лишь обновленные компоненты страницы, а остальной материал берет из вавада локального хранилища.
Снижение нагрузки на хранилища дает выполнять больше обращений параллельно. Веб-ресурсы выдают постоянные файлы реже, фокусируясь на изменяемом содержимом. Распределение функций между клиентским кэшем и серверной инфраструктурой улучшает общую производительность.
Автономная функционирование приложений обеспечивается благодаря сохраненным дубликатам. Клиент может просматривать прежде скачанные страницы без соединения к сети. Портативные программы используют сохраненные информацию при прерывистом соединении, предоставляя доступ к возможностям даже в условиях слабой коннекта.
Как кэш ускоряет загрузку страниц и программ
Повышение загрузки реализуется за счет ликвидации лагов сетевого связи. Браузер выгружает записанные файлы из местной памяти за миллисекунды, тогда как обращение к серверу требует сотни миллисекунд. Отличие становится особенно заметной при слабом соединении или дистанционном расположении сервера.
Постоянные элементы веб-страниц скачиваются моментально благодаря кэшированию. Логотипы, гарнитуры, таблицы стилей, скрипты записываются после первичного визита. При следующем запуске ресурса система применяет готовые компоненты из vavada промежуточного хранилища, направляя обращения только для свежего материала.
Программы используют многослойное кеширование для оптимизации производительности. Операционная система содержит библиотеки в оперативной памяти. Программы записывают клиентские параметры на диске. Такая архитектура дает открывать приложения скорее и переключаться между функциями без пауз.
Упреждающая загрузка ресурсов увеличивает скорость просмотра. Браузер изучает архитектуру сайта и заранее фиксирует компоненты смежных веб-страниц. Пользователь переходит по линкам практически моментально, поскольку нужные файлы уже располагаются в кэше устройства.
Где используется кэш: браузер, сервер, устройство
Браузеры хранят веб-контент в выделенной папке на жестком диске клиента. Картинки, видеоролики, таблицы стилей, JavaScript-файлы помещаются в хранилище самостоятельно при изучении страниц. Каждый браузер контролирует личным кэшем автономно от других программ.
Серверы используют кеширование для снижения нагрузки на базы данных. Подготовленные HTML-страницы фиксируются в памяти вместо генерации при каждом обращении. Буферные прокси-серверы сохраняют популярный материал, разделяя его между клиентами. Сети передачи содержимого располагают дубликаты файлов в разных географических локациях.
Процессоры включают интегрированные уровни кэша для инструкций и данных. L1-кэш находится прямо в ядре и предоставляет мгновенный доступ. L2 и L3 слои обладают расширенный объем, но работают медленнее. Иерархическая структура оптимизирует равновесие между скоростью и размером хранилища казино вавада.
Операционные системы кэшируют файлы и библиотеки в оперативной памяти. Нередко запускаемые приложения стартуют быстрее благодаря заблаговременному помещению компонентов. Мобильные устройства сохраняют информацию программ локально, обеспечивая работу при отсутствии подключения к сети.
Что случается при обновлении сведений
При актуализации сведений на сервере возникает конфликт между актуальной редакцией и кэшированной копией. Система должна выявить, какая информация устарела и требует смены. Браузер проверяет штампы времени файлов и сопоставляет их с сохраненными копиями.
Серверы задействуют выделенные заголовки для регулирования механизмом обновления. Настройки определяют срок валидности сохраненного контента и условия его употребления. Когда период существования дубликата заканчивается, браузер отправляет обращение для верификации релевантности vavada через инструмент проверки.
Механизм согласования содержит несколько шагов:
- Проверка периода актуальности сохраненных файлов по временным штампам
- Отсылка условного обращения на хранилище для сопоставления версий
- Загрузка свежего содержимого при обнаружении изменений
- Обновление неактуальных копий текущими сведениями в хранилище
Стратегии обновления различаются в зависимости от категории содержимого. Статические ресурсы могут храниться долгое время без проверок. Динамические веб-страницы нуждаются регулярной верификации. Создатели конфигурируют правила кеширования отдельно для любого категории файлов.
Почему иногда кэш создает ошибки визуализации
Ошибки визуализации возникают из-за употребления устаревших версий файлов. Браузер загружает сохраненные дубликаты вместо свежего материала с хранилища. Клиент замечает прежний оформление страницы, сломанные опции или ошибочное расположение элементов.
Столкновение редакций случается при обновлении сайта разработчиками. Свежие стили и сценарии несовместимы со устаревшими HTML-шаблонами из кэша. Страница вавада составляется из элементов разнообразных версий, что приводит к визуальным дефектам через смешение несовместимых элементов.
Повреждение сохраненных информации вызывает сбои в работе программ. Файлы могут быть сохранены не полностью из-за прерывания соединения или ошибок диска. Браузер старается использовать испорченные копии, что ведет к отсутствию картинок или ошибочной структуре.
Ошибочные настройки срока актуальности кэша порождают трудности синхронизации. Сервер указывает чрезмерно долгий период сохранения для изменяемого контента. Клиент продолжает замечать старую информацию даже после публикации изменений. Браузер не верифицирует релевантность информации до окончания заданного времени.
Как стирается и актуализируется кэш
Автоматическое удаление совершается по достижении предела дискового объема. Браузер удаляет старые файлы по принципу вытеснения, освобождая место для свежих сведений. Система изучает частоту обращений к дубликатам и удаляет наименее популярные компоненты.
Ручная очистка выполняется через параметры браузера или приложения. Юзер указывает срок удаления сведений и типы файлов для удаления. Действие стирает все сохраненные копии, принуждая систему загружать контент вновь через vavada очередное обращение к хранилищам.
Принудительное обновление страницы обеспечивает загрузить свежую версию без тотального очистки кэша. Сочетание клавиш игнорирует локальное хранилище и получает все элементы с сервера. Браузер заменяет устаревшие копии текущими файлами.
Автоматизированное регулирование кэшем осуществляется через выделенные инструменты создателя. Дополнения браузера автоматизируют процесс стирания по графику. Серверные настройки контролируют стратегию актуализации через заголовки ответов, определяя срок существования каждого типа материала и условия верификации данных.
Выгода кэширования для быстродействия и нагрузки
Кеширование значительно уменьшает время реакции сайтов и программ. Пользователь обретает доступ к материалу за доли секунды вместо ожидания скачивания с отдаленного сервера. Быстрое открытие страниц повышает оценку сервиса и повышает лояльность пользователей.
Уменьшение нагрузки на серверную инфраструктуру позволяет поддерживать больше клиентов синхронно. Веб-ресурсы сберегают процессорные ресурсы и пропускную способность каналов коммуникации. Распределение постоянного контента через кэш высвобождает возможности для выполнения изменяемых запросов через улучшение структуры системы казино вавада.
Экономия трафика делается существенной для портативных устройств с ограниченными планами. Повторные посещения на сайты не используют мегабайты из пакета пользователя. Программы загружают исключительно модифицированные данные, минимизируя объем транслируемой сведений.
Надежность работы растет благодаря локальным дубликатам данных. Кратковременные неполадки подключения не перекрывают доступ к ранее скачанному контенту. Клиент продолжает функционировать с приложением даже при неустойчивом подключении, а система обновляет правки после возобновления связи.
- 1. Ride Details
- 2. See Prices
- 3. Confirm










